OTT enthusiasts, it’s time to refresh your watchlist! From crime thrillers and historical dramas to heartfelt comedies and riveting documentaries, this week (June 16-22, 2025) has something exciting for everyone. Here’s your ultimate guide to the new movies and web shows arriving across Netflix, Amazon Prime Video, ZEE5, JioHotstar, and Apple TV+.
OTT Releases This Week
1. Detective Sherdil
-
Platform: ZEE5
-
Release Date: June 20
-
Genre: Mystery Comedy
-
Cast: Diljit Dosanjh, Diana Penty, Boman Irani, Chunky Pandey, Banita Sandhu, Sumeet Vyas
-
Plot: A witty amateur detective stumbles onto the case of a murdered industrialist in Budapest. As clues unravel, so do secrets and lies in this laugh-out-loud whodunnit.
2. Ground Zero
-
Platform: Amazon Prime Video
-
Release Date: June 20
-
Genre: Action Thriller
-
Cast: Emraan Hashmi, Sai Tamhankar, Zoya Hussain
-
Plot: Emraan Hashmi stars as a BSF officer on a relentless two-year mission to eliminate a top terrorist mastermind in this patriotic action-packed thriller.
3. The Great Indian Kapil Show – Season 3
-
Platform: Netflix
-
Release Date: June 21
-
Genre: Comedy Talk Show
-
Cast: Kapil Sharma, Navjot Singh Sidhu, Sunil Grover, Kiku Sharda, Krushna Abhishek, Archana Puran Singh
-
Plot: Kapil Sharma returns with his team for another rib-tickling season of celebrity interviews and sketches. Navjot Singh Sidhu rejoins as a permanent guest.
4. Prince and Family
-
Platform: ZEE5
-
Release Date: June 20
-
Genre: Family Drama
-
Cast: Dileep, Veena Nandakumar, Indrans, Salim Kumar
-
Plot: Prince, a simple bridal boutique owner, finds his life turned upside down after marrying Chinju Rani, a free-spirited woman who is his complete opposite.
5. Kerala Crime Files – Season 2
-
Platform: JioHotstar
-
Release Date: June 20
-
Genre: Crime Thriller
-
Cast: Aju Varghese, Lal, Zhinz Shan, Sanju Sivram
-
Plot: In Season 2, the sudden disappearance of a police officer leads to a high-stakes investigation that uncovers disturbing truths.
6. The Holdovers
-
Platform: Netflix
-
Release Date: June 16
-
Genre: Comedy Drama
-
Cast: Paul Giamatti, Da’Vine Joy Randolph, Dominic Sessa
-
Plot: A cranky teacher is forced to spend winter break with a handful of students. This heartfelt drama blends humor and emotional depth.
7. The Buccaneers – Season 2
-
Platform: Apple TV+
-
Release Date: June 18
-
Genre: Historical Drama
-
Cast: Kristine Froseth, Alisha Boe, Aubri Ibrag, Josie Totah, Imogen Waterhouse, Christina Hendricks
-
Plot: Young American women continue to challenge traditions as they navigate love, politics, and power in 1870s London.
8. We Were Liars
-
Platform: Prime Video
-
Release Date: June 18
-
Genre: Psychological Thriller
-
Cast: TBA
-
Plot: Based on E. Lockhart’s bestselling novel, the series follows a privileged family whose secrets unravel on a secluded island.
